As policy->cpu may not be same in acpi_cpufreq_cpu_init and acpi_cpufreq_cpu_exit. There is a risk that we use different *cpu* to un/register acpi performance. So acpi_processor_unregister_performance may not be able to do the cleanup work. That causes a memory leak. And if there will be another acpi_processor_register_performance call, it may also fail thanks to the internal check of pr->performace.
So we add a field *perf_cpu* to fix this issue.
